Enhance Your ePSXe Android Experience with the OpenGL Plugin

If you are a fan of classic PlayStation 1 gaming on the go, you likely already know that ePSXe for Android is one of the most reliable emulators available. However, to truly unlock high-definition (HD) graphics that make your old favorites look crisp on modern mobile screens, you need a specific add-on: the libopenglplugin.so file. What is the OpenGL Plugin?

The ePSXe openGL Plugin is an optional add-on that enables OpenGL-based HD rendering. While the standard emulator uses "software" or basic "hardware" rendering, this plugin allows for higher resolutions and smoother textures in 3D games like Tomb Raider 2 or Gex. How to Download and Install

Because this plugin is GPL licensed, it is not bundled directly with the emulator APK; you must download it separately. Download the Plugin: For ARM devices (most phones): Download libopenglplugin.so. For Intel Atom devices: Download libopenglplugin_intel.so.

Alternatively, you can install it as a standalone app from the ePSXe openGL Plugin on Google Play Store.

Placement: If you downloaded the .so file manually, copy it to your device's internal storage or SD card. Activation: Open ePSXe and go to Preferences. Navigate to Video Renderer and select OpenGL. Go to GPU Plugin and select the file you just downloaded. Key Benefits & Considerations

Visual Clarity: Dramatically increases resolution for 3D models.

Performance Impact: HD support is demanding; some games may run slower or exhibit visual glitches on older hardware. download libopenglpluginso epsxe android exclusive

Compatibility: Not all games play nice with OpenGL. Some 2D-heavy titles or specific games like Tekken or Silent Hill might experience crashes or missing menus.

Requirements: Ensure you are using ePSXe version 2.0.10 or later for the best compatibility with the latest plugin versions. Pro Tip: Fine-Tuning

If a game looks great but has minor artifacts, look for the "Toggle GLConfig" option in the emulator's menu during gameplay. This allows you to adjust settings like frame limits and filtering on the fly to find the perfect balance between speed and quality.

To enable HD graphics in ePSXe for Android, you need to download and configure the libopenglplugin.so file. Because this plugin is licensed under the GPL, it is not bundled with the main app. 1. Download the Plugin File

Depending on your device's processor architecture, download the correct .so file directly from the official ePSXe website:

For ARM devices (most Android phones/tablets): libopenglplugin.so For Intel Atom devices: libopenglplugin_intel.so Enhance Your ePSXe Android Experience with the OpenGL

Alternatively, you can install the plugin as a standalone app from the Google Play Store to handle the setup automatically. 2. Manual Installation Steps

If you downloaded the .so file manually, follow these steps:

Move the File: Copy the downloaded file to your device's internal storage or SD card.

Select GPU Plugin: Open ePSXe, go to Preferences > GPU Plugin, and navigate to the location where you saved the .so file to select it.

Activate Renderer: Go to Preferences > Video Renderer and choose OpenGL Plugin. 3. Recommended Settings

For the best performance, especially on Adreno GPUs, consider these tweaks in the Video Configuration menu:

Plugin Threading Mode: Set to 2-threads+effects for improved performance and visual accuracy in games like Final Fantasy. Step 5: Optimal Plugin Settings (For Exclusive Version)
